当前位置: 首页 > news >正文

云服务器使用代理稳定与github通信方法

使用SSH反向隧道 (SSH Reverse Tunneling)

利用SSH连接在您的本地电脑和云服务器之间建立一个反向的加密通道。

原理:本地电脑发起一个SSH命令到您的云服务器,这个命令会告诉云服务器:“请监听您自己的某个端口(例如:8888),任何发送到这个端口的流量,都请通过这条SSH隧道转发给我本地电脑的代理端口(例如:7890)”。

操作步骤:

  1. 在您的本地电脑上,打开终端或命令行工具。

  2. 执行以下SSH命令:

    ssh -R 8888:localhost:7890 user@your_cloud_server_ip
  • -R 表示这是一个反向隧道 (Reverse Tunnel)。
  • 8888: 这是您希望在云服务器上监听的端口。您可以选择一个未被占用的端口。
  • localhost:7890: 这是您本地电脑上代理服务的地址和端口。请将 7890 替换为您实际的代理端口。
  • user@your_cloud_server_ip: 这是您登录云服务器的用户名和IP地址。
  1. 保持这个SSH连接不要关闭。只要连接是活动的,隧道就会一直存在。

  2. 在您的云服务器上,现在您可以将Git或其他应用的代理设置为 http://127.0.0.1:8888socks5h://127.0.0.1:8888

# 在云服务器上配置Git
git config --global http.proxy http://127.0.0.1:8888
git config --global https.proxy https://127.0.0.1:8888

现在,当云服务器上的Git尝试连接GitHub时,它会把请求发送到它自己的8888端口,SSH会自动将这些请求通过隧道安全地转发到本地电脑的7890端口,然后通过本地的代理访问互联网。

注意事项:
需要在本地代理软件中打开允许局域网访问的开关,否则云服务转发的请求可能会在本机被拦截
在这里插入图片描述


文章转载自:

http://1t8ZlFPk.tsdqr.cn
http://x355Ho6O.tsdqr.cn
http://3aVw4vAW.tsdqr.cn
http://D8F3UBBN.tsdqr.cn
http://3gyGUBaC.tsdqr.cn
http://J48IEYL1.tsdqr.cn
http://3Ckbif9B.tsdqr.cn
http://eHq5OURe.tsdqr.cn
http://Dj1N1yZo.tsdqr.cn
http://Mopjek0i.tsdqr.cn
http://pTsyasdq.tsdqr.cn
http://ck9XlxNd.tsdqr.cn
http://7UWEsprd.tsdqr.cn
http://8LKNzlp2.tsdqr.cn
http://K5UZ3DMw.tsdqr.cn
http://d6xgmnQV.tsdqr.cn
http://A6RoOZm5.tsdqr.cn
http://U5nT3bSg.tsdqr.cn
http://Ssl9dP5E.tsdqr.cn
http://hnIp63li.tsdqr.cn
http://LBBrb60E.tsdqr.cn
http://CI1bkgVZ.tsdqr.cn
http://CQDR5PKl.tsdqr.cn
http://hROgVYpo.tsdqr.cn
http://J18o85xx.tsdqr.cn
http://YtL9a2wn.tsdqr.cn
http://PUOCl8ml.tsdqr.cn
http://GD916z4Q.tsdqr.cn
http://P9Rhtd4a.tsdqr.cn
http://l2MlxJsZ.tsdqr.cn
http://www.dtcms.com/a/382440.html

相关文章:

  • 通过内存去重替换SQL中distinct,优化SQL查询效率
  • 【完整源码+数据集+部署教程】航拍遥感太阳能面板识别图像分割
  • make和Makefile细节补充
  • 从经验主义到贝叶斯理论:如何排查线上问题
  • 机器人路径规划算法大全RRT,APF,DS,RL
  • 9.13AI简报丨哈佛医学院开源AI模型,Genspark推出AI浏览器
  • 04.【Linux系统编程】基础开发工具2(makefile、进度条程序实现、版本控制器Git、调试器gdb/cgdb的使用)
  • Apache Cloudberry:一款先进成熟的MPP数据库,Greenplum开源替代
  • Vue3基础知识-setup()参数:props和context
  • 机器学习-循环神经网络(RNN)、模型选择
  • 测试电商购物车功能,设计测试case
  • 第七章:AI进阶之------输入与输出函数(一)
  • Nginx SSL/TLS 配置指南
  • 单片机的RAM与ROM概念
  • C++初认、命名规则、输入输出、函数重载、引用+coust引用
  • 智能体:从技术架构到产业落地的深度解析
  • RV1126 NO.22:多线程获取SMARTP的GOP模式数据和普通GOP模式数据
  • 数据的读多写少和读多写多解决方案
  • 0基础Java学习过程记录——异常
  • 几种网络IO模型
  • 文章阅读与实践 - OOM/时间精度/步数排行实现/故障复盘
  • 第七章:AI进阶之------输入与输出函数(二)
  • html列表总结补充
  • 系统软中间件:连接软件与硬件的桥梁
  • 关于Bug排查日记的技术文章大纲
  • 【Ambari监控】— API请求逻辑梳理
  • Deepseek构建本地知识库
  • DAY 29 复习日:类的装饰器-2025.9.16
  • 2025.9.14英语红宝书【必背16-20】
  • 【CMake】环境变量